Whitworth Upsets Col. of Idaho for First Win

CALDWELL, Idaho -- Kayla Johnson scored eight points during a 10-0 Whitworth run over the final four minutes to spark the Pirates to a come-from-behind 63-59 win over host College of Idaho on Friday night at the Lady 'Yote Classic.

The Pirates (1-2) won for the first time this season by upsetting the defending champions of the Cascade Collegiate Conference. The Coyotes fell to 4-3.

Johnson (Fr., Colfax, Wash.) scored a career-high 26 points by making 9-13 shots from the field and going 7-7 at the free throw line. She made three baskets during the final 10-0 run, then hit the clinching free throws with five seconds left. Johnson also had four assists, two steals and two blocked shots.

Taylor (LaMoreaux) Taylor (Jr., Brewster, Wash.) added 10 points and six rebounds for the Pirates. Jamie Lyons (Fr., Kennewick, Wash.) had seven rebounds as Whitworth outboarded College of Idaho 36-32.

The Pirates trailed by as many as seven points early (12-5) and by four (34-30) at halftime. Johnson hit her only three-pointer to give Whitworth its first lead (45-44) of the second half. The Bucs led 49-48 after a basket by Kendra Lahue (Fr., Nine Mile Falls, Wash.) with just over ten minutes left. But the Coyotes outscored Whitworth 11-4 over the next six minutes to appear to take control with a 59-53 lead with four minutes left. They would not score again.

Nicole Bruce led C of I with 19 points and eight rebounds.

Whitworth will take on Westminster (Utah) on Saturday at 5:00 p.m. (MST). The Griffons defeated defending NWC champion George Fox 50-41 in the first game of the Lady 'Yote Classic on Friday.
